Audix OM7 — Hypercardioid Professional Dynamic Vocal Microphone
OM7 Overview
The Audix OM7 is a professional dynamic vocal microphone purpose-built for demanding live sound environments where gain before feedback is critical. Widely used by professional sound companies, front-of-house engineers, and high-profile fixed installations, the OM7 delivers exceptional feedback rejection on concert-level stages without compromising sound quality. Its hypercardioid polar pattern provides tight off-axis rejection, making it highly resistant to feedback even when performers cup the microphone with both hands. This microphone is designed for engineers and system integrators who require reliable, high-fidelity vocal reproduction in the most challenging acoustic environments.
Designed, assembled, and tested by Audix in the USA, the OM7 reflects a commitment to quality control and consistency expected by touring professionals and permanent installation teams alike.
Key Features
- Maximum Gain Before Feedback — Hypercardioid polar pattern delivers tight off-axis rejection suited for loud concert stages and high-SPL environments
- Low Output Design — Output level runs 8-10 dB lower than typical dynamic microphones, functioning as a natural capsule pad to maintain high fidelity at the source
- Cupping Resistance — Polar pattern and capsule design remain stable even when performers cup the microphone with both hands, preventing the feedback typically induced by this technique
- High-Fidelity Source Capture — Low output architecture preserves transient detail and dynamic integrity at the capsule level without electronic compression or limiting
- Optimized for High-Headroom Consoles — Best suited for use with professional mixing consoles that provide sufficient preamp gain to compensate for the reduced output level
- USA Designed, Assembled, and Tested — Every OM7 is built and quality-verified at Audix’s facility in the United States
- Fixed Installation Compatible — Proven in high-profile permanent installations where consistent, feedback-resistant vocal reproduction is required
